What You’ll Do
Customer & Partner Support (with guidance)
- Support senior colleagues as a functional point of contact for customers and partners using SAP Field Service Management
- Help collect, document, and structure customer feedback, use cases, and challenges related to service operations
- Assist in preparing customer-facing materials such as presentations, demos, FAQs, and best-practice summaries
- Support customers during upgrades and new feature adoption by testing scenarios and validating outcomes
SAP FSM Adoption & Value Enablement
- Contribute to innovation adoption activities, such as early adopter programs, pilot phases, and feature validations
- Support feasibility studies, use-case analyses, and value assessments for SAP FSM solutions, including AI-enabled scenarios
- Help monitor customer progress and outcomes, focusing on learning how SAP FSM supports measurable service improvements
Cross-Functional Collaboration
- Work closely with Product Management, Development, Consulting, Support, and Marketing teams to share insights from customer engagements
- Assist in preparing internal documentation and knowledge assets (e.g. micro-learnings, enablement slides, internal wikis)
- Support data preparation and basic analysis to identify recurring themes and improvement opportunities
Learning & Development Focus
- Build hands-on knowledge of SAP Field Service Management, SAP S/4HANA Service, and related cloud technologies
- Participate in internal trainings, expert communities, and mentoring sessions to develop long-term product expertise
- Gradually take ownership of defined functional topics as your experience grows

SAP innovations help more than four hundred thousand customers worldwide work together more efficiently and use business insight more effectively. Originally known for leadership in enterprise resource planning (ERP) software, SAP has evolved to become a market leader in end-to-end business application software and related services for database, analytics, intelligent technologies, and experience management. As a cloud company with two hundred million users and more than one hundred thousand employees worldwide, we are purpose-driven and future-focused, with a highly collaborative team ethic and commitment to personal development.
